Rosario Abigail Bergen Delgado is wild about cars. All of her toys are cars. She only draws cars. She wants to learn everything she can about cars. And she can' t wait until she can drive a car. She dreams about the day she' ll have her very own car, but can' t decide if it should be a racecar to help her parents get the groceries home in record time, or a Jeep so that she can explore new terrains, or a teeny-tiny Smart Car for when she wants to find parking in the city. What if she designed her own car? This beautifully illustrated children' s book follows Rosario as she considers her options and learns that her dream car might not be the one she expected.
Kimi Weart is an illustrator and designer who lives in New York, NY. This is her first children' s book.
